The Signs Your Pipes May Need Relining

If you’re not certain whether your pipes need relining, here are some indicators to look out for:

  • Water leakage
  • Odors coming from your drains
  • The sound of gurgling is coming from your drains
  • Slow drainage or clogs

Is It Best To Get My Pipe Replaced or Relined?

That is a question that many homeowners have to have to ask at some point. Both options have their advantages and disadvantages. It isn’t easy to determine which is the best choice for you. Here are a few concerns to think about:

Relining

  • Relining is much less expensive than replacing.
  • It is possible to do it without tearing out your floors or walls.
  • It can be done quickly generally in a day or two.
  • There is less of a mess to tidy up after the project is finished.
  • The new liner is expected to last for many years.

Replacement

  • Repairs are more expensive than the process of relining.
  • It’s a messy job that could leave a mess, and you may need to vacate your home for a couple of days as it is being done.
  • The new pipe should last for a long time.

Can Sliplining Stop Roots From Trees Getting Into My Pipes?

Yes trenchless pipe relining solutions can help to stop tree roots from entering your sewer. Sliplining creates a new pipe inside of the old one. This helps seal off any openings or cracks that could allow roots to gain access to.

In addition, regular maintenance and cleaning of your drainage system can help prevent tree roots from entering.

Can A Collapsed Pipe Be Relined?

We cannot reline the pipe that has collapsed. If you’ve suffered a collapsed pipe, you will need to replace the entire pipe. If you’re unsure the extent of damage to your pipe you are able to have us come out and do an inspection for you.

Will Pipe Relining Impact The Pipe Flow?

There is typically no reduction in pipe flow as a result of the relining of pipes. In fact, pipe relining is often a way to increase the amount of flow that flows through the pipe because it creates the new smooth surface for water through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been An Option?

Pipe relining has been used for many years, with the first documented case being in 1854. But it wasn’t until the beginning of the 2000s when it started to become more popular.

Today, pipe relining technology is widely used around the world as an efficient solution to fix pipes that are damaged or leaky without having to remove them and replace them entirely. There are a variety of pipe relining solutions which can be utilised according to the type of pipe and the degree in the extent of damage.

For example, there is spot pipe relining Mortlake, which is used to fix small leaks in addition to structural pipe liner, which is used for more severe damage. Whatever kind of pipe relining is used however, the purpose is always the same: fixing the pipe without replacing it in totality.

This method of no digging will save time and money in addition, it is also a more sustainable option than replacing the pipe.
